So, there's something that really bothers me about religion and politics. So many people that I've met offline or talked to on here have said or implied that liberals or atheists are the only people that are open-minded, and that conservatives and people who are religious are close-minded and unaccepting of others' beliefs.
Now, my sister is a liberal athiest, and she is just about the most close-minded person that I know. I am also a liberal and agnostic, but living in the Bible Belt has shown me that while many people are close-minded and always will be, that fact does not change according to religious/political affiliation, and it really irks me to hear people be so hypocritical.
